← HistoryWhich mechanism allows terraced hillside agriculture to increase maize yields compared to traditional slope farming?
A)Solar reflection raises leaf temperature
B)Anoxic soil inhibits nitrogen fixation
C)Erosion control improves nutrient retention✓
D)Atmospheric pressure differential aids pollination
💡 Explanation
When terraced hillsides restrain soil erosion, soil stays in place because kinetic energy of runoff water is reduced, leading to improved trapping of organic material and retention of key nutrients needed for the crops. Therefore, efficient nitrogen retention results, rather than insolation amplification, nitrogen limitation or atmospheric modification which require different physical processes.
